Frequently asked questions

Are slide transitions included in the PDF?

Animations and transitions are not supported in static PDF. Each slide is exported at its end state.

Can I include speaker notes in the PDF?

Yes. Toggle the "Include Notes" option to add a notes section below each slide.

Does it work with embedded videos?

Video thumbnails appear in the PDF. Embedded video playback is not supported in PDF format.

What about custom fonts in my presentation?

If custom fonts are embedded in the .pptx, they render correctly. System fonts not present in the browser may fall back.

Can I convert Google Slides?

Export your Google Slides as .pptx first, then use this tool to convert to PDF.
